A heartwarming video of a senior golden retriever named Jake getting his bath has touched millions on TikTok. Shared in November, the video shows Jake, who is 17-and-a-half years old, enjoying a gentle bath while his human’s boyfriend carefully helps him, using a salt beef bucket for rinsing. The caption reads, “Scrub-a-dub-dub, senior in the tub,” highlighting the special care Jake gets at his age.

At 17, Jake can no longer stand in the tub without slipping, so his human ensures he gets a seated bath. As explained by the owner, extra care is taken to ensure Jake stays clean and comfortable despite his age. This routine, while demanding, is worth it to keep Jake healthy and fresh.

As dogs age, their coats may turn gray, and they may experience various signs of aging, like reduced energy and muscle tone. For Jake, these changes are simply part of growing older, but with proper care, he continues to live a fulfilling life. The video, which has garnered over 1.5 million views, has warmed the hearts of viewers everywhere.
